Output d5eeb0bd40cae4dfd368e175e23dfecd213b9082f21bfb39907685a30a9edf87:4

value
26735899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4af4670c37df7031d5e369e9150cfde443687ce8 OP_EQUAL
address
MEjV21bjDWUAQ1mQRaALjpgjqkyBKnNWmo
transaction
d5eeb0bd40cae4dfd368e175e23dfecd213b9082f21bfb39907685a30a9edf87
spent
true